Definition
The disc stack is the core separation element within a centrifugal separation bowl, consisting of multiple thin, conical discs stacked closely together with precise spacing. These discs create numerous parallel separation channels that dramatically increase the effective settling area, enabling efficient separation of phases with different densities (such as oil-water separation, clarification of liquids, or concentration of solids) under high centrifugal force.
Working Principle
When the separation bowl rotates at high speed, the mixture enters the disc stack through distribution holes. The centrifugal force drives heavier phases (solids or denser liquids) outward toward the bowl wall, while lighter phases move inward. The closely spaced discs provide short settling distances and large surface area, allowing rapid separation as the liquid flows between the discs. Separated phases are discharged through different outlets.

Components / BOM
  • Conical Disc Part
    Primary separation surface with distribution holes for liquid entry
    Material: stainless steel
  • Spacer Ring Part
    Maintains precise spacing between adjacent discs
    Material: stainless steel
  • Top Disc Part
    Special disc at the top of the stack with different hole pattern for phase distribution
    Material: stainless steel
  • Bottom Disc Part
    Special disc at the bottom of the stack that interfaces with the bowl distributor
    Material: stainless steel

Application Fit & Sizing Matrix

Operational Limits
g force: Up to 15,000 x g (centrifugal acceleration)
pressure: Up to 10 bar (operating pressure), 15 bar test pressure
flow rate: 0.5 to 100 m³/h (model dependent)
temperature: -20°C to 150°C (dependent on seal/gasket materials)
slurry concentration: Up to 25% solids by volume (varies with particle size and density)
Media Compatibility
✓ Oil-water separation in petrochemical processing ✓ Pharmaceutical cell culture clarification ✓ Food-grade edible oil purification
Unsuitable: Highly abrasive slurries with hard particles >200 μm (causes excessive disc wear)
Sizing Data Required
  • Feed flow rate (m³/h)
  • Particle size distribution or droplet size (μm)
  • Density difference between phases (kg/m³)

Reliability & Engineering Risk Analysis

Failure Mode & Root Cause
Disc misalignment/warping
Cause: Thermal stress from uneven heating/cooling cycles, improper installation torque, or material fatigue from cyclic loading
Seal degradation/leakage
Cause: Chemical attack from process fluids, excessive pressure differentials, or wear from particulate contamination in the fluid stream
Maintenance Indicators
  • Abnormal vibration or audible knocking during operation indicating disc contact or imbalance
  • Visible fluid leakage at disc stack housing or pressure drop anomalies across the unit
Engineering Tips
  • Implement strict thermal cycling protocols and use calibrated torque tools during installation to prevent stress-induced distortion
  • Install upstream filtration and maintain fluid chemistry within specified limits to protect seals and disc surfaces

Frequently Asked Questions

What materials are available for disc stacks in separation equipment?

Disc stacks are manufactured from corrosion-resistant materials including stainless steel (304/316L), titanium alloy for harsh environments, and high-strength aluminum alloy for weight-sensitive applications.

What are the main components in a disc stack assembly?

A complete disc stack assembly consists of four key components: Bottom Disc, multiple Conical Discs, Spacer Rings for proper spacing, and a Top Disc to complete the stack configuration.

How does a disc stack improve separation efficiency in centrifuges?

The conical disc design maximizes surface area within the separation bowl, creating shorter settling distances for particles, which dramatically increases separation efficiency and throughput in liquid-solid and liquid-liquid applications.
